我想请教一下,我的CPU是313-6CF03的,其中只有一个中断组织块OB35,但我需要中断处理两个不同速度的功能块,一个是300MS,一个是20MS;应当如何做
最佳答案
设成20ms的,然后在中断里加入累加指令,累加完15次就调用你那个300ms的功能块,然后将累加值清零,周而复始,重新累加。
提问者对于答案的评价:
非常感谢,
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c250445.html
我想请教一下,我的CPU是313-6CF03的,其中只有一个中断组织块OB35,但我需要中断处理两个不同速度的功能块,一个是300MS,一个是20MS;应当如何做
最佳答案
设成20ms的,然后在中断里加入累加指令,累加完15次就调用你那个300ms的功能块,然后将累加值清零,周而复始,重新累加。
提问者对于答案的评价:
非常感谢,
原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c250445.html